How to Avoid Cross-Connections in Plumbing Systems

Cross-connections in plumbing systems are one of the leading causes of water contamination in both residential and commercial properties. A cross-connection occurs when potable water supplies come into contact with non-potable water, allowing contaminants to flow back into the clean water system. Understanding the dangers of cross-connections and taking preventative measures is critical for ensuring the safety of your drinking water.

This article provides a detailed look at the risks posed by cross-connections and offers guidance on how to prevent them.

What Are Cross-Connections?

A cross-connection is any physical connection between a potable water supply and a non-potable water source. These connections can occur in various parts of a plumbing system and create a pathway for backflow, where water reverses its flow direction, potentially carrying harmful contaminants into the clean water supply.

  • Hose Bibs: Garden hoses left submerged in pools, buckets, or other water sources can act as a cross-connection.
  • Irrigation Systems: Sprinkler systems can allow contaminants like pesticides and fertilizers to enter the potable water supply.
  • Industrial Equipment: Processes involving chemicals or untreated water may inadvertently introduce cross-connections.

The Dangers of Cross-Connections

  • Bacteria and Viruses: Pathogens from non-potable water sources can lead to illnesses like dysentery and cholera.
  • Chemicals and Toxins: Industrial or agricultural chemicals can enter drinking water systems, creating long-term health hazards.
  • Debris and Sediment: Particulates can degrade water quality and damage plumbing systems.

In addition to health risks, cross-connections can lead to costly repairs and regulatory fines for businesses that fail to comply with plumbing codes.

Types of Backflow That Cause Cross-Connections

Backflow can occur in two primary ways:

  1. Backpressure: When the pressure in a connected system exceeds the pressure in the potable water supply, it can force non-potable water into the clean water system. This often occurs in industrial settings or when water is pumped to higher elevations.
  1. Backsiphonage: When a drop in pressure in the potable water system occurs—such as during a water main break or heavy firefighting efforts—it can draw contaminated water into the clean supply.

Preventing Cross-Connections

Effective prevention of cross-connections relies on a combination of plumbing system design, maintenance, and the installation of protective devices. Here’s how to safeguard your water supply:

1. Install Backflow Prevention Devices

Backflow preventers are mechanical devices that block the flow of water from non-potable sources into the potable water supply. Common types include:

  • Air Gaps: A physical space between the potable water outlet and the surface of the receiving vessel, ensuring water cannot flow back into the system.
  • Check Valves: One-way valves that allow water to flow in only one direction.
  • Reduced Pressure Zone (RPZ) Valves: Advanced devices that protect against both backpressure and backsiphonage.

2. Regular Inspections and Maintenance

  • Ensuring backflow preventers are functioning correctly.
  • Replacing worn or damaged components in plumbing systems.
  • Testing backflow prevention devices annually, as required by local codes.

3. Proper Use of Plumbing Fixtures

Educating property occupants on proper plumbing practices can prevent accidental cross-connections. For instance:

  • Avoid submerging garden hoses in pools, buckets, or chemical containers.
  • Ensure that irrigation systems have built-in backflow prevention mechanisms.

4. Comply with Local Plumbing Codes

Plumbing codes are designed to prevent cross-connections and ensure water safety. Adhering to these regulations is essential for reducing contamination risks.

5. Separate Potable and Non-Potable Water Systems

Where possible, design plumbing systems to separate clean water supplies from potential contaminants. For example, using dedicated pipelines for non-potable water reduces the risk of cross-connections.

Dallas, Georgia, the county seat of Paulding County, is a picturesque city located about 30 miles northwest of Atlanta, known for its blend of rich history, charming small-town feel, and vibrant community life. Founded in 1854 and named after Vice President George M. Dallas, the city has grown from its humble beginnings into a thriving hub that retains its historical charm while embracing modernity. Dallas played a significant role during the Civil War, particularly during the Atlanta Campaign, with the Battle of Dallas being a notable event in the area's history. Today, the city offers a plethora of points of interest and activities that cater to both residents and visitors. One of the key attractions is the Paulding County Historical Society and Museum, housed in the old county courthouse, where visitors can explore exhibits on the county's history, including Civil War artifacts, Native American relics, and historical documents. The museum provides a fascinating glimpse into the past and the development of the region. For outdoor enthusiasts, Dallas offers several parks and recreational facilities. Veterans Memorial Park is a community favorite, featuring sports fields, playgrounds, walking trails, and a beautiful memorial dedicated to local veterans. Another popular spot is the Sara Babb Park, which offers a swimming pool, tennis courts, and picnic areas, making it perfect for family outings and leisurely afternoons. The Silver Comet Trail, a multi-use trail that extends over 60 miles from Smyrna to the Georgia-Alabama state line, passes through Dallas and is ideal for biking, jogging, and walking, providing a scenic escape into nature. History buffs will appreciate a visit to Pickett's Mill Battlefield State Historic Site, one of the best-preserved Civil War battlefields in the nation, offering hiking trails, a museum, and reenactments that bring history to life. Dallas's downtown area is a charming blend of historical and modern, with beautifully preserved buildings housing a variety of shops, restaurants, and businesses. The Dallas Theater, a historic venue that has been restored to its former glory, hosts a range of performances, including plays, concerts, and community events, serving as a cultural hub for the city.
